Features & Benefits
- Ready-to-Use Product Features
- Benefits
- Contains no volatile solvents and does not shrink upon curing.
- High peel strength and impact resistance for both industrial and household repairs.
- Excellent adhesion to a wide variety of substrates.
- Fast-curing.
- Thixotropic.
Applications & Uses
- Applications
- Basic Uses
MIX2FIX FC Translucent Adhesive may be used as a general-purpose adhesive to bond wood, metal, fiberglass, glass, ceramics and many hard plastics. It forms a strong bond that is tough enough to be filed, drilled, tapped, or sanded after final cure.
- Applications Limitations
- Does not adhere to PTFE, polyethylene or polypropylene.
- Becomes very hot during cure; do not mix more than 8 oz. (224 g.) total at one time, i.e. 4 oz. (112 g.) each of Part A and Part B.
- See performance data for temperature limits.
- Do not apply at temperatures below 41°F (5°C).
- Not intended for structural applications.
- How to use
Surface preparation
To achieve optimum adhesion, surfaces should be dry and free of grease or dirt. Scuffing or sanding the surface prior to cleaning helps insure a good bond.
Mixing and application
Wear impermeable gloves when mixing or handling uncured product. Mix equal portions of resin (Part A) and hardener (Part B) by weight or volume until uniform. Do not mix more than 8 oz. (224 g.) total at one time, i.e., 4 oz. (112 g.) each of Part A and Part B. Material may become hot during cure. Use within 3 minutes of mixing. Remove excess material before product begins to set. Allow MIX2FIX FC Translucent Adhesive to harden until a strong bond has formed before handling or returning to service, normally 60 to 90 minutes depending on the nature of the application. Product cures faster at higher temperatures and larger volumes. Product cures slower at lower temperatures and in thin sections.
Properties
- Cured Properties
- Uncured Properties
Value | Units | Test Method / Conditions | |
Chemical Resistance | Resistant to hydrocarbons, ketones, alcohols, esters, halocarbons, aqueous salt solutions, dilute acids and bases | — | — |
Compressive Strength | 9,000 (62) | psi (MPa) | ASTM D695 |
Hardness, Shore D | 65.0 | Shore D | ASTM D925 |
Lapshear Tensile Adhesive Strength Aluminum To Aluminum | 1,100 (7.6) | psi (MPa) | ASTM D1002 |
Lapshear Tensile Adhesive Strength Glass To Glass | min. 100 (0.7) | psi (MPa) | ASTM D1002 |
Lapshear Tensile Adhesive Strength Steel To Steel | 1,000 (7.0) | psi (MPa) | ASTM D1002 |
Physical Appearance When Cured | Translucent solid | — | ASTM D2240 |
Temperure Limits Continuous | -40 to +200 (-40 to +93) | °F(°C) | — |
Temperure Limits Intermittent | -40 to +250 (-40 to +121) | °F(°C) | — |
Tensile Strength | 5,000 (34) | psi (MPa) | ASTM D1002 |
Value | Units | Test Method / Conditions | |
Applicion Temperure | 50 to 95 (10 to 35) | °F(°C) | — |
Composition | Two-part epoxy adhesive | — | — |
Handling Time (75°F (24°C)) | 1.0 | hour | ASTM D1002 |
Mixed Density | 9.76 (1.17) | lb/gl ( g/cm3)) | — |
Mixing Rion By Weight Or Volume | 0.04236111111111111 | — | — |
Odor (Hardener) | Strong sulphurous smell (no odor when cured) | — | — |
Physical Appearance | Gel | — | — |
Return To Service Time (75°F (24°C)) | 16.0 | hours | ASTM D1002 |
Work Life (3 Grams 75°F (24°C)) | 5.0 | — | — |
Safety & Health
- Health Precautions
Contains Epoxy Resin. Epoxies are skin/eye irritants and known sensitizers. Direct product contact may cause an allergic reaction in some individuals. Avoid skin/eye contact. Wear impermeable gloves when mixing or handling uncured product. Inhalation of dust may be harmful. Avoid inhalation of dust. Wear dust mask and protective eyewear when sanding cured product. Ingestion of product may be harmful. Avoid ingestion. KEEP OUT OF THE REACH OF CHILDREN.

Storage & Handling
- Shelf Life
One year from date of shipment when stored in original, unopened containers at 75°F (24°C).
